France Begins Evacuation of Citizens from Sudan
French authorities have commenced the evacuation of their citizens and embassy staff from Sudan, reports Agence France-Presse, citing the foreign ministry.
Earlier, U.S. President Joe Biden confirmed that American diplomats and their families were evacuated from the U.S. embassy in the Sudanese capital, Khartoum, on Saturday. According to U.S. Deputy Secretary of State John Bass, up to 100 people were evacuated from the embassy.
“France has begun the urgent evacuation of citizens and diplomatic staff from Sudan,” the agency reports.
It is noteworthy that fighting broke out in Sudan between the Armed Forces and the regular army on April 15.
